What is your daily calorie intake? How often do you eat junk food and drink soda?
Seeing as you said that you've been the same weight for a few months now, it would seem that you're not eating a caloric deficit. So your best bet to lose weight/fat would be to cut back on calories slightly (easiest way would be to cut out junk food and soda and just drink PLENTY of water). The more water you drink, the more you will surpress your appetite and cravings. Try eating smaller meals, and eventually your stomach will shrink somewhat and you will get full off of eating less than you used to, which makes consuming fewer calories MUCH easier.

Working 6 hours/day doing physical work and you only eat 1700 calories?
This is impossible my friend. In all seriousness, please re-calculate your maintenance level (I think that your maintenance should be around 3k calories/day) and create a proper deficit.
Make sure you are calculating your caloric intake properly!
